Monday, December 21, 2009 ContiTech and BASF Reach New Milestone in Lightweight Construction
 For the first time, a transmission cross beam has been manufactured of plastic polyamide and used as standard in the new BMW 5 Series Gran Turismo 550i. By choosing Ultramid A3WG10 CR instead of aluminum, it was possible to reduce the weight of the part by 50%. The cross beam, which was developed by ContiTech Vibration Control in close cooperation with BMW and BASF, received an award just a few days after standard production of the vehicle got started—in the Industry category, it landed the first place Innovation Award conferred by the Federation of Reinforced Plastics. In addition to weight reduction, development focused on optimum vehicle acoustics and crash safety. Another advantage is better recyclability. (LB)
